Sir James Baddiley was a prominent British biochemist born on May 15, 1918, in Manchester. He served as a Professor of Organic Chemistry from 1954 to 1977 and later as a Professor of Chemical Microbiology at Newcastle University until 1983, where he led the Microbiological Chemistry Research Laboratory. His research focused on the biosynthesis, structure, and biological function of various biochemical compounds, especially teichoic acids. Baddiley made significant contributions to understanding bacterial cell wall structure and was elected to prestigious societies, receiving the Davy Medal in 1974.
